Output 95afc85dcd6ec005b7f283053394e9c0cbd8855308ff1bd7c50640c3c27f6596:43

value
1312215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6b5b4ba82684de5adbf05eb2894216d0a284ec9 OP_EQUAL
address
3GtVmYG8KSsZcT1YKRm5PgxS6zcgdcvjDo
transaction
95afc85dcd6ec005b7f283053394e9c0cbd8855308ff1bd7c50640c3c27f6596
spent
true